2025年11月4日Product Hunt技术产品热榜解析

一、AI开发工具链:从模型训练到部署的全流程创新

今日热榜中,AI开发工具链占据显著位置,反映出开发者对端到端解决方案的迫切需求。典型产品包括自动化模型训练平台、低代码AI部署工具以及模型优化SDK。

1.1 自动化模型训练平台的架构设计

某热门平台采用“数据预处理-特征工程-模型训练-超参调优”四层架构,支持TensorFlow/PyTorch双引擎。其核心创新在于动态资源分配算法:

  1. class ResourceAllocator:
  2. def __init__(self, gpu_pool):
  3. self.gpu_pool = gpu_pool # 共享GPU资源池
  4. self.task_queue = []
  5. def allocate(self, task):
  6. # 基于任务优先级和GPU利用率动态分配
  7. priority = task.get('priority', 1)
  8. gpu_usage = [g.usage for g in self.gpu_pool]
  9. available_gpu = min(gpu_usage)
  10. target_gpu = self.gpu_pool[gpu_usage.index(available_gpu)]
  11. target_gpu.assign(task)

该设计使GPU利用率提升40%,训练任务等待时间缩短65%。建议开发者在构建类似系统时,重点关注任务调度策略和资源隔离机制。

1.2 低代码AI部署工具的实践价值

某低代码部署工具通过可视化界面完成模型转换、量化压缩和边缘设备适配。其技术亮点在于:

  • 支持ONNX标准格式转换
  • 提供量化感知训练(QAT)模块
  • 内置边缘设备性能基准库

实测数据显示,使用该工具可将AI模型部署周期从72小时压缩至4小时,特别适合物联网设备开发场景。建议企业用户优先评估工具对硬件架构的支持范围,以及量化后的模型精度损失阈值。

二、云原生架构优化:性能与成本的平衡之道

云原生领域出现多款创新产品,聚焦于Kubernetes资源调度优化、无服务器计算成本管控等核心痛点。

2.1 智能资源调度器的实现原理

某智能调度器采用强化学习算法,通过分析历史调度数据优化决策。其核心逻辑包含三个阶段:

  1. 状态采集:实时获取节点CPU/内存/网络负载
  2. 策略生成:基于Q-learning算法计算最优调度方案
  3. 执行反馈:根据实际调度效果调整模型参数
  1. func (s *SmartScheduler) Schedule(pod *v1.Pod) (*v1.Node, error) {
  2. state := s.collectClusterState()
  3. action := s.rlModel.Predict(state)
  4. node := s.cluster.GetNode(action.NodeID)
  5. return node, nil
  6. }

测试表明,该调度器可使集群资源利用率提升28%,同时将调度延迟控制在50ms以内。实施此类系统时,需特别注意训练数据的多样性和模型更新频率。

2.2 无服务器计算成本优化方案

某成本优化工具通过三方面实现降本:

  • 冷启动预测:基于历史访问模式预加载函数
  • 实例复用:跨函数共享运行时环境
  • 智能扩缩容:结合预测算法的HPA策略

典型案例显示,某电商平台采用该方案后,月度计算成本下降35%。建议开发者在实施时建立完善的监控体系,重点跟踪函数执行时长、并发数和错误率等指标。

三、开发者协作平台:提升团队效能的新范式

协作领域涌现出多款创新产品,涵盖代码审查自动化、跨团队知识管理等场景。

3.1 智能代码审查系统的技术实现

某审查系统采用多模型架构,结合静态分析和动态测试:

  • 语法分析层:基于ANTLR构建AST解析器
  • 模式匹配层:预置1200+条代码规范规则
  • AI评估层:使用BERT模型进行上下文理解
  1. public class CodeReviewer {
  2. public List<Issue> analyze(CodeSnippet snippet) {
  3. ASTNode ast = parseToAST(snippet);
  4. List<Issue> syntaxIssues = checkSyntax(ast);
  5. List<Issue> patternIssues = matchPatterns(ast);
  6. List<Issue> aiIssues = aiAssess(snippet);
  7. return mergeIssues(syntaxIssues, patternIssues, aiIssues);
  8. }
  9. }

实测数据显示,该系统可发现85%以上的常见代码缺陷,审查效率提升3倍。建议团队在引入时,先在小范围项目试点,逐步完善自定义规则库。

3.2 跨团队知识管理平台的架构设计

某知识管理平台采用“联邦学习+区块链”架构,解决数据孤岛和权限控制问题。其核心模块包括:

  • 数据联邦层:实现跨团队数据的安全共享
  • 智能检索层:基于向量数据库的语义搜索
  • 权限控制层:使用零知识证明的访问控制

实施该方案可使技术文档复用率提升60%,问题解决速度加快40%。关键实施步骤包括:

  1. 定义统一的数据元模型
  2. 部署联邦学习节点
  3. 配置细粒度的权限策略
  4. 建立持续同步机制

四、技术选型与实施建议

针对上述热榜产品,提供以下实施建议:

4.1 AI工具链选型准则

  • 模型兼容性:优先支持主流框架(TensorFlow/PyTorch)
  • 硬件适配:覆盖CPU/GPU/NPU多架构
  • 扩展接口:提供自定义算子开发能力

4.2 云原生优化实施路径

  1. 评估现有架构的瓶颈点
  2. 选择合适的优化工具(调度器/成本管控)
  3. 建立渐进式迁移计划
  4. 完善监控告警体系

4.3 协作平台落地要点

  • 数据治理:制定统一的数据标准
  • 权限设计:遵循最小权限原则
  • 用户培训:提供分层次的培训材料
  • 反馈机制:建立持续优化流程

五、未来技术趋势展望

从今日热榜可预见三大趋势:

  1. AI开发平民化:低代码工具将覆盖80%以上常规场景
  2. 云原生智能化:AI驱动的自动运维成为标配
  3. 协作模式进化:知识图谱将重构技术传承方式

建议开发者持续关注以下技术方向:

  • 模型轻量化技术(如动态剪枝)
  • 云边端协同架构
  • 基于大语言模型的知识管理

本文解析的Product Hunt热榜产品,展现了技术发展的前沿方向。通过合理的工具选型和架构设计,企业可显著提升研发效能,在数字化转型中占据先机。实际实施时,建议结合自身业务特点,制定分阶段的落地计划,并建立完善的评估反馈机制。